  • Transferring purchased music from iPhone to iTunes

    I purchased a song on my iPhone, but it doesn't want to transfer to my iTunes when I try to drag it. Transferring purchased songs from my iTunes to my iPhone is no problem, just not the other way around. Does anyone know how to do this? I have a 3G iPhone.

    Do you have Sync Music selected under the Music tab for your iPhone sync preferences with iTunes?
    If so, this is automatic, or should be. With Sync Music selected under the Music tab, after purchasing a song with your iPhone the song will be copied to your iTunes library automatically the first time you sync your iPhone with iTunes after doing so. The same applies with 3rd party apps if you have Sync Apps selected under the Apps tab for your iPhone sync preferences with iTunes.
    Are you manually managing music and video with your iPhone with this selected under the Summary tab for your iPhone sync preferences with iTunes? If so, after music is downloaded with your iPhone it will not be copied to your iTunes library automatically the first time you sync your iPhone with iTunes after doing so since you are manually managing music and video with your iPhone, which provides no benefit with an iPhone whatsoever compared to doing the same with an iPod since an iPhone doesn't support disk mode.
    If you are manually managing music and video with your iPhone, music and video is not being transferred to your iPhone automatically - it is being done manually - hence the name of the option - "manually manage music and videos". If you choose to manually manage music and videos, then you've also chosen to manually transfer any music or video that was downloaded from the iTunes store with your iPhone from your iPhone to your iTunes library.

  • How can I stop iTunes from transferring purchased apps from iPad to computer?

    How can I stop iTunes from transferring purchased apps from iPad to my computer? I don't want them taking up space on my computer. iPad backups and apps on the cloud are enough to ensure my apps are backed up, so I don't understand why they need to be on iTunes too. I'm running Mavericks, iTunes 11.1.5 and iOS 7.0.6.

    There isn't an app for that!
    As far as I can tell there is no option to give you that control. It is worth noting that apps can be withdrawn from the store at any time. Should your device need restoring you need all the apps in your library to transfer to it before the app data can be successfully restored. Pulling that all down from the cloud would be time consuming.
    If space is becoming an issue you should consider moving the library to a bigger drive (which you should also backup to another).
    As a temporary measure you could try deleting some larger apps using Finder from within iTunes/iTunes Media/Mobile Applications while keeping the entries in your library. iTunes may complain during syncs that it cannot copy apps to the device because they cannot be found, but it should not clear them from the device. Test first on a single app that doesn't have any data that you would mind losing in case the behavior has changed from the last time I tested it.

  • Unable to transfer purchased apps from iphone to window 7

    I tried all the solution which been offered from apple support but i still unable to transfer purchased apps from iphone to window 7. Please show me what to do =(

    Are you trying to transfer apps to Windows 7 to USE them on Windows 7, or to back up your iPhone? iPhone apps will not run on Windows (OR Mac OS X); they only run on the iPhone, iPod Touch, and iPad.
    To back up your iPhone, connect the phone to your computer using the cable that came with the phone and a USB port directly on the computer, not a hub. Do not sync.
    Check the account you have on your iPhone by going to Settings/Store. Make sure you are logged in to this same account on your computer, and that the computer is Authorized to this account (check the Store menu).
    Go to the File Menu in iTunes and choose "Transfer Purchases".
    If you have a problem with any of these steps please let us know exactly what the problem is.

  • Purchased app from iPhone won't transfer to iTunes

    I purchased an app on my iPhone and now every time I sync, it starts off with:
    Transferring purchases from "iPhone", Copying (app)
    The progress bar get about 10% and then it moves on to the next task such as installing new apps or syncing contacts. It does this EVERY TIME. I go to File->Transfer Purchases and it says the same thing above, hits 10%, and stops. I never get an error message. The app doesn't show up on my "Applications" in the library nor does it show on the "Applications" tab for manual syncing. I can't re-download the app via iTunes because iTunes doesn't realized I purchased it and wants to charge me again.
    My phone is not Jailbroken and I'm running 2.0.2, although I have been getting many 0xE800002E errors lately and have had to sync apps manually for a while and I'm afraid of losing my purchased app should I ever have to do a wipe and restore.

    My wife just received an email from Apple Tech Support. Please see excerpt below:
    +"Because you have already purchased "Texas Hold'em", you may download it+
    +again at no charge, either from your device or using iTunes on your+
    computer.
    +Be sure that you are signed in to the same iTunes Store account that you+
    +used to purchase the application originally, and follow the steps to+
    +purchase it again. You will be notified that you have already purchased the+
    +item and can download it again for free."+
    So... she went to download it again from iTunes. At first it didn't recognize that she had already purchased it, but by the confirmation stage it did state that she already purchased it and gave the option to download again at not charge. She went ahead and did this for Texas Hold Em and several other apps that she purchased originally from her phone. All is now in sync on both her iTunes and iPhone.
    I'm assuming this is a bug that will probably get corrected in a future release.

  • How to transfer purchased apps from iPhone to macbook

    Hey guys, I'm trying to transfer a couple of apps that I purchased on my iPhone, and I'm trying to get them on my Macbook air without buying them agin. The problem is that I don't know if the method thats been provide for us on apple/support.com is actually working. The method I've been using is plugging my phone up to my macbook and opening iTunes, then going to file> devices> transfer purchases, but nothing seemed to happen. Is there a Specific place or file that the transferred purchases would have been sent to or am I doing it all wrong? P.S the apps that I'm trying to transfer is Garageband, Pages, Numbers, and Key Note.

    That method will put the iOS versions of them into the computer's iTunes library. The Mac OS X versions need to be gotten from the Mac App Store.
    Mac OS X and iOS are separate architectures.
